So it tracks that when I saw a viral TikTok recipe for simple, air fryer chicken nuggets, I had to give it a go. The recipe from @doosifit on TikTok promised tasty, healthy nuggets that were incredibly easy to make. Spoiler alert, I found that to be true. Here's what you need to know.

Nacho cheese Quest chips
Seasoning of your choice (I used salt, pepper, garlic powder, and chili powder)
Season your chicken and mix it well to distribute the seasonings evenly.
Shape the ground chicken into nuggets. Eight ounces should yield about eight nuggets.
Dump your chips into a resealable plastic bag. After sealing the bag, smash the chips into crumbs.
Dip the nuggets into the chip crumbs to form a crust.
Air fry at 390 degrees for 10 minutes, flipping halfway through. Enjoy!

Now the actual process of making these nuggets is stupid easy. Like beyond simple. All you do is season some chicken then form nugget shapes out of that ground chicken. Basically just smoosh out a rectangle. Then you drop the nuggets in crushed chips and it coats itself. Ground chicken is incredibly sticky, so it takes zero effort to get the chips to stay on the nuggets. Then you just spray your air fryer with nonstick and plop the nuggets in.
Here's how mine looked before being cooked.
I air fried at 390 degrees for 10 minutes — flipping the nuggies halfway through — and bing, bang, boom I had a pretty decent lunch. Here's the finished product.
The verdict? Listen, this isn't gourmet. It's not even nuggets like you'll get from a fast food joint — all greasy, juicy, and crispy. But the air fryer nuggets arecrunchy. And the recipe is easy. They're sort of a simpler cousin of the tender recipe I tested a few weeks ago. The lean ground chicken is a little dry and the crisp chips lose a little bit of crunch as they soak into the meat.
Still, you get a relatively crunchy bite of chicken that's perfect to dip into your favorite sauce. The saltiness of the chips adds to the crust, even if it's not as good as a more complicated nugget. I don't think much would be lost subbing in the Quest chips for the Doritos, if you can get your hands on the healthier snack. The crust hardly even tasted like Doritos, it was more just a salty crunch, which I think any old chip could accomplish.
All in all, in like 15 minutes total, this recipe yields a perfectly fine version of a chicken nugget. That's kind of the ideal for a viral air fryer recipe — something simple and tasty, ready in a pinch.
